Neyman–pearson Speculation Testing

The null speculation, H0​, is the default assumption that no impact or distinction exists between groups or conditions. The various hypothesis, H1​, is the competing claim suggesting an effect or a difference. Statistical checks determine whether or not to reject the null hypothesis in favor of the alternative hypothesis primarily based on the information. When two states are equal, certainly one of them can be eliminated with out altering the input-output relationship. The state reduction algorithm is applied within the state desk to scale back equal states. While designing a sequential circuit, it is extremely essential to take away the redundant states. The elimination of redundant states will reduce the number of flip flops and logic gates, thereby lowering the fee and measurement of the sequential circuit.

The info contained within the state diagram is transformed into a desk referred to as a state table or state synthesis table. Although the state diagram describes the conduct of the sequential circuit, in order to implement it in the circuit, it needs to be remodeled into the tabular form. In the state-transition desk, all potential inputs to the finite-state machine are enumerated across the columns of the desk, while all possible states are enumerated throughout the rows.

Continuous testing is a software testing follow the place exams are repeatedly run to be able to identify bugs as soon as they are introduced into the codebase. In a CI/CD pipeline, steady testing is often performed automatically, with every code change triggering a collection of tests to make sure that the appliance is still working as expected. This might help to identify problems early within the growth process and prevent them from becoming harder and costly to repair later on. Continuous testing can also present useful suggestions to developers about the high quality of their code, serving to them to determine and handle potential issues before they are released to production.
